Viewer video sent to The Weather Network shows the impact of another winter storm on Atlantic Canada. Parts of southwestern Nova Scotia faced freezing rain and power outages Friday, while winter storm warnings were issued for New Brunswick and Prince Edward Island was warned ice pellets were also expected as the weather rolls across the island.
